Web14 jun. 2016 · The humanity of Jesus and the deity of Jesus do not mix directly with one another. If they did then that would mean that the humanity of Jesus would actually become super-humanity; and if it is super-humanity, it is not our humanity; and if it is not our humanity, He cannot be our substitute since He must be like us (Hebrews 2:14–17). Web15 dec. 2016 · The mature and carefully formulated answer of church history is this: In addition to being fully divine, Jesus is fully human. His one person has both an infinite, divine mind and a finite, human mind.
